Top Scrub Manufacturers Breakdown
The world of medical wear is led by several prominent companies, each presenting unique qualities designed to address the needs of medical practitioners. Brands like FIGS and Cherokee are well-known for their refined aesthetics and practical features, meeting both convenience and style. Dickies and Landau highlight reliability and usefulness, guaranteeing endurance in stressful conditions. At the same time, Grey's Anatomy by Barco integrates elegance with capability, drawing to those seeking superior materials. Medelita centers on a sophisticated look while maintaining wearability, frequently preferred by those in surgical settings. Every brand stresses particular qualities, ranging from breathable fabrics to fitted silhouettes, providing healthcare workers the ability to choose options that suit their specific needs and choices.

Think about Material Flexibility
How can the choice of fabric impact the overall shape and comfort of scrubs? The flexibility of fabric plays a crucial role in determining how well scrubs conform to the body while allowing for ease of movement. Fabrics with spandex or elastane provide a stretchy quality that improves mobility, making them perfect for healthcare professionals who are often on their feet. Conversely, stiffer materials may restrict movement, leading to discomfort during long shifts. Additionally, breathable fabrics like cotton blends can help control body temperature, further contributing to overall comfort. Ultimately, selecting scrubs with the right fabric flexibility ensures that professionals can perform their duties effectively without compromising on comfort or style. What Is the Optimal Way to Look After My Performance Scrubs?
To give proper attention to professional scrubs, wash them in cold water with mild detergent, eliminate bleach, and tumble dry using low heat settings. Keep them stored in a cool, dry location to maintain fabric strength and lasting quality.
